Hi Johan, > That said, I have been observing all manner of strange > transient DNS failures > for the past, oh, two - three weeks. (Typical symptom: > MTA complains a > domain is non-routable, but if you check it within seconds > afterwards you see > no problem.) So far I'm at a loss to explain them. Anyone > else in ZA-land notice anything similar? I have, yes. But only on name-servers that run the bind "TSIG" exploit and that have been hacked. In this exploit, bind gets replaced by another (hacked) bind which is supposed to handle requests correctly, but does not always manage to do this. Hence, a missed query?
